Coinbase Global (COIN) stock drops more than S&P 500, but expected to have strong earnings

From Nasdaq: 2024-06-20 17:45:18

In the latest trading session, Coinbase Global, Inc. (COIN) closed at $235.03, down 0.39% from the previous day, underperforming the S&P 500. The stock has climbed 1.92% in the past month, surpassing the Finance sector but lagging behind the S&P 500. The Dow rose 0.77%, while the Nasdaq fell 0.79%.

Investors await Coinbase Global, Inc.’s upcoming earnings report, expecting EPS of $1.12, a 366.67% increase from last year. Revenue estimates are at $1.41 billion, a 98.72% jump. Full-year projections forecast earnings of $7.18 per share and revenue of $5.7 billion, with estimates showing significant growth from the previous year.

The Zacks Rank system rates Coinbase Global, Inc. as a #1 (Strong Buy), indicating analysts’ confidence in the company’s performance. The stock’s Forward P/E ratio of 32.88 is higher than the industry average. In the Finance sector, the Securities and Exchanges industry has a Zacks Industry Rank of 74, ranking in the top 30%.
